One of the most common uses of cardboard covers is in protecting books. Whether it’s a paperback novel or a textbook, cardboard covers provide an extra layer of defense against wear and tear. They help prevent pages from bending or tearing, and can also protect the cover from scratches and other damage. In libraries and bookstores, cardboard covers are often used on the front and back of books to keep them in pristine condition for as long as possible.

In addition to their practical uses, cardboard covers are also a sustainable choice for environmentally-conscious individuals. Cardboard is a biodegradable material that can be easily recycled or composted, making it an eco-friendly alternative to plastic or other non-biodegradable materials.
